Transaction 625182f211c43dbc7513a9b624e7c09d14a8339fae0a8d83ffe305eb9a98138c

1 Input
2 Outputs
  • 625182f211c43dbc7513a9b624e7c09d14a8339fae0a8d83ffe305eb9a98138c:0
  • value  443619917
    address  13ep8oRZU8njNjhafhXiop7xSiEw4pWnko
  • 625182f211c43dbc7513a9b624e7c09d14a8339fae0a8d83ffe305eb9a98138c:1
  • value  56360083
    address  16bzcaCVuwk9Qt3jifsKgo3cut2PckGMFz